Understanding OIT (Octylisothiazolinone) Properties, Applications, and Safety Considerations


Octylisothiazolinone (OIT) is a member of the isothiazolinone family, a class of compounds widely recognized for their antimicrobial properties. OIT has garnered considerable attention in various industries for its effectiveness as a preservative and biocide, especially in aqueous formulations. This article delves into the properties, applications, and safety considerations surrounding OIT.


Chemical Structure and Properties


OIT is an isothiazolinone derivative characterized by its unique chemical structure that includes a five-membered ring featuring both sulfur and nitrogen atoms. This structure is crucial for its antimicrobial activity, which functions by disrupting cellular processes in a range of microorganisms, including bacteria and fungi. OIT is typically found as a colorless or pale yellow liquid and is soluble in water, making it suitable for numerous formulations.


One of the most notable properties of OIT is its broad-spectrum biocidal activity. It exhibits effectiveness against a variety of harmful microorganisms, including Gram-positive and Gram-negative bacteria, as well as molds and yeasts. Due to these properties, OIT is often used in low concentrations, offering effective protection while minimizing the potential for adverse effects.

Safety and Regulatory Considerations


Despite its efficacy, the safety of OIT has come under scrutiny. Over the years, concerns regarding skin sensitization and potential allergic reactions have been raised. Regulatory bodies, such as the European Chemicals Agency (ECHA) and the U.S. Environmental Protection Agency (EPA), have evaluated OIT's safety profile and imposed guidelines regarding its concentration limits in various products.


Many jurisdictions have restricted the use of OIT in cosmetic formulations due to reports of allergic reactions. As a result, consumers and manufacturers have become increasingly vigilant about product labeling and ingredient transparency. It is important for consumers to check product labels and be aware of the ingredients contained within their personal care products.


To mitigate risks, manufacturers are encouraged to focus on the development of alternative preservatives that can provide similar antimicrobial benefits without the associated safety concerns. Natural preservatives and innovative synthetic options are being explored as potential substitutes for OIT, reflecting a growing trend toward safer, more sustainable product formulations.
